JOB SUMMARY:
This entry-level role is responsible for counting product inventory daily using scanners that read product bar codes and automatically transfer that information to a computerized inventory control system. In this role you will work independently depending on the schedule and resource availability.
PRINCIPAL FUNCTIONAL R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Responsible for every aspect of inventory control including keeping daily detailed records of any changes in inventory.
- Performs daily inventory counts via handheld device to ensure all inventory is accounted for and reported according to company policy.
- Manage cycle counts of product inventories on a regular basis.
- Checks date-sensitive products for expiration and facilitates removal or transfer of product as needed.
- Responsible for ensuring the company’s inventory remains sufficient.
- Maintain inventory records accurate of any changes in inventory.
- Assist in the organization and planning of the warehouse, moving, cleaning, and retagging of items up to FDA and AIB standards.
- Audit of daily inventory count.
- Produce daily out of stock report.
- Identify low inventory product on core flavors.
- Restock picking area.
- Unload product as needed.
- Help to keep warehouse organized, clean and up to the FDA and AIB standards.
- Works assigned schedule, exhibits regular and predictable attendance. Overtime may be required on an occasional basis.
- Complete special projects which may include reorganization of a specific area or creation of a new process or procedure as guided by the Warehouse Manager.
- Assist Warehouse personnel with their tasks when inventory tasks are completed.
- Performs other related duties as required.
